The Tronair 07-3001-4900 aircraft fuel sample tool is for testing fuel for contaminants.

| Specifications | |
|---|---|
| Driver Bits | Wide Flat Head Custom |
| Fluid Capacity | 36 (1.06) oz (l) |
| Length | 19 1/2 (50) in (cm) |
| Rim Diameter | 4 1/2 (11.4) in (cm) |
| Weight | 1 1/4 (.567) lb (kg) |
